10/29/2025· 4mo ago

Visit ID: 10902913

Met Inspection Standards

3 int, 4 basic

  • 33-29-4:Basic - Grease receptacle lid open. Operator closed the grease receptacle lid. Corrected On-Site
  • 10-01-5:Basic - In-use utensil in non-time/temperature control for safety food not stored with handle above top of food within a closed container, scoop handle not above granulated sugar in kitchen.
  • 23-03-4:Basic - Nonfood-contact surface soiled with grease, food debris, dirt, slime or dust. Hood system and wall behind heavily coated in grease. Observed fan with dust on top of reach in cooler on cook line.
  • 21-08-4:Basic - Wiping cloth quaternary ammonium compound sanitizing solution not at proper minimum strength. Observed sanitizer bucket 0ppm, operator replaced the solution 300ppm. Corrected On-Site
  • 31A-11-4:Intermediate - Handwash sink used for purposes other than handwashing. Observed employee using handwash sink at front counter to rinse wiping cloth.
  • 53A-05-6:Intermediate - No currently certified food service manager on duty with four or more employees engaged in food preparation/handling. A list of accredited food manager certification examination providers can be found at http://www.myfloridalicense.com/DBPR/hotels-restaurants/food-lodging/food-manager/ Certified food manager arrived on site during inspection. Corrected On-Site
  • 03F-10-5:Intermediate - No written procedures available for use of time as a public health control to hold time/temperature control for safety food. Observed cooked chicken empanadas, ham and cheese empanadas, potato balls with beef, cheese sticks held under time as a Public health control at front display case. The operator did not have a written plan but states the items are discarded after 4 hours. The operator states these items have been in display case for less than 4 hours at time of inspection. Printed out time as a public health control form and operator filled out in site, reviewed time stamping requirements. Corrected On-Site
